December 15, 1995 IPM made a press release. In that press release the following paragraphs appeared :
"Behre Dolbear & Co. Inc., mining engineering consultants, currently provide management and technical oversight of the BRX Project under a long term contract to IPM. They performed a "due diligence" examination of all phases of IPM's drilling, sample handing and assay program and concurred with the selection the independent assay laboratories used for precious metal determinations. Behre Dolbear's report to IPM concerning the actual recovered gold from leach solutions derived from the 9 perimeter holes said:
"Behre Dolbear has been engaged in an ongoing program to aid IPM in a
precious metals evaluation of the BRX project. On site observation of the drilling program, including the collection, handling, and security of the samples was completed. Additionally, Behre Dolbear observed and monitored IPM's sample preparation laboratory to verify that sample preparation and treatment procedures consistently followed previously established accepted methodology. All of the above was subject to close scrutiny and given Behre Dolbears's approval.
It is evident that IPM is executing a well-planned program. Behre Dolbear notes no shortcomings in equipment, operating procedures, or security measures in either phase of their program. Both the sample preparation and laboratory personnel are well trained and supervised."
The entire press release can be found at ipmcf.com
On December 19, 1996 this well trained and supervised company released the following :
International Precious Metals Corporation (IPM) announced today that, based on successful bench scale tests for gold and platinum, it has begun a scaled up pilot plant test program. Samples recovered from its leach process were assayed by two independent laboratories, one Canadian based and the other U.S. based. The gold assay results were reported as follows:
November 1996 Leach Results Lab A Lab B Sample No. oz./ton grams/tonne oz./ton grams/tonne 111 0.312 10.69 0.266 9.13 118 0.312 10.69 0.272 9.33 147 0.228 7.82 0.189 6.48 158 0.363 12.43 0.309 10.59 201 0.270 9.26 0.237 8.11 207 0.298 10.20 0.266 9.13
On June 24, 1997 they announced the development of a fire assay by AuRIC labs and the fact that they are now a full U.S. reporting company. Not exactly the actions of a fraudulent company.
On September 29, 1997 -- International Precious Metals Corporation (IPM) announced today that it has been notified that the independent verification program being conducted by representatives from Behre Dolbear & Company, Inc. and Bateman Engineering Inc. has been completed.
